Abstract: Abstract Degradation of 4-nitrophenol was carried out by a novel electrochemical process, in which a carbon nanotube-containing cathode was employed for the electro-generation of hydrogen peroxide (H2O2) and immobilized Fe(III) served as the heterogeneous catalyst.… read more here.
